英文摘要
To better understand the role of visual association cortex in perception
and memory, we have been examining the multiple functional areas that
comprise this cortex in the macaque and exploring the complex circuitry of
their interconnections. In these studies, we have utilized neuroanatomical
tracing techniques combined with electrophysiological recording as well as
newly developed histological stains that, for the first time, clearly
distinguish among the multiple visual areas. Our results indicate that the
primary visual area, striate cortex, is the source of two cortical
projection systems. The first system begins with the striate projections
to the second and third visual areas, V2 and V3. Both V2 and V3 project in
turn to V4. These three prestriate areas are arranged in adjacent belts
that nearly surround the striate cortex, and, like the striate cortex, each
belt contains a topographic map of the visual field. Area V4 projects in
turn to the inferior temporal cortex. The second system begins with both
striate and V2 projections to area MT, which is also topographically
organized. However, in contrast to V4, which appears to provide a major
link forward from striate cortex into the temporal lobe, our results on MT
indicate that it provides a major link forward from striate cortex into the
parietal lobe via its projections to four additional areas in the superior
temporal and intraparietal sulci. Thus, one system of projections out of
striate cortex is directed ventrally into the temporal lobe, while a second
is directed dorsally into the parietal lobe. On the basis of evidence from
our neurobehavioral work, we propose that these two systems mediate object
vision and spatial vision, respectively. We have begun an analysis of
human brain material with the goal of identifying visual areas homologous
to the ones that we have delineated in the macaque.
